随着加密货币市场的蓬勃发展,越来越多的投资者和技术爱好者开始关注山寨币的投资与开发。山寨币,顾名思义,是相对于比特币等主要加密货币而存在的其他数字货币。它们通常在功能和价值上有着不同的侧重,因而吸引了各类投资者的关注。
本文将为你详细介绍如何制作自己的山寨币区块链,从区块链的基础知识到技术实现,再到市场推广的策略,力求为你提供一条清晰而完整的路径。
### 1. 山寨币的基本知识 #### 什么是山寨币?山寨币是指那些不是比特币的所有其他加密货币。通常,山寨币会基于比特币的开源代码进行修改,添加新的功能以满足特定社区的需求,例如以太坊、莱特币等。
#### 山寨币的分类山寨币可以分为几种类型,包括但不限于平台币、隐私币、稳定币、以及应用型代币等。每种类型的山寨币都承担着不同的功能和角色,根据市场需求的变化而生。
#### 山寨币与比特币的关系山寨币通常希望通过创新的功能或更好的效率,超越比特币在某一特定领域的不足。例如,以太坊引入智能合约功能,极大地扩展了区块链的应用场景。
### 2. 山寨币区块链的基础构建 #### 区块链的基本概念区块链是一种分布式账本技术,它通过去中心化的形式将交易记录存储在一个安全、不可篡改的链式结构中。简而言之,区块链的每一个区块都依赖于前一个区块的信息,从而形成一个链。这个特性确保了信息的安全性和完整性。
#### 区块链的工作原理在区块链中,交易数据会被打包成一个区块,并通过网络中的节点进行验证。验证通过后,区块将被添加到链上。然后网络会向所有节点传播这个更新,从而保证每个节点的数据一致性。
#### 开发山寨币需要的基础知识要开发一个山寨币,你需要掌握一些基本的编程技能,特别是与区块链相关的技术。例如:了解如何使用区块链框架、编写智能合约、熟悉密码学原理等。
### 3. 选择适合的技术栈 #### 常见的编程语言在山寨币的开发中,常用的编程语言包括C , Python, Golang和JavaScript等。选择合适的语言可以提高开发效率,如C 适合底层开发,Python则更适合快速原型开发。
#### 区块链框架与平台目前已经有多种区块链平台和框架可供使用,如以太坊、Hyperledger Fabric和EOS等。根据你的需求选择平台是成功开发山寨币的关键。
#### 数据库与存储解决方案虽然区块链本身是一个可靠的存储解决方案,但在数据存储上也可以结合传统数据库如MySQL或MongoDB,以提高查询效率和数据管理能力。
### 4. 创建你的山寨币 #### 确定币种的特性你需要明确你的山寨币有什么独特之处,比如它的交易速度、费用低廉的特点,或者为特定应用场景设计的功能等。这些特性将帮助你在市场中脱颖而出。
#### 编写白皮书白皮书是你山寨币的“名片”,它应详细介绍币种的技术背景、功能、用例及未来的发展规划。一个完善的白皮书不仅能增强项目的说服力,也能吸引投资者的关注。
#### 代码实现与测试在技术开发阶段,你需要进行代码的编写和功能的测试。可以考虑开源你的代码,与社区进行合作,这样不仅可以提高代码的安全性,还能增加项目的曝光率。
### 5. 部署与维护 #### 选择合适的网络环境山寨币的部署需要选择合适的网络环境,这包括节点的分布、服务器的选择以及网络的稳定性等。通常,主流的选择有AWS、Google Cloud等云服务。
#### 节点管理节点的管理包括维护节点的正常运行,监控网络状态,以及处理可能出现的故障等。此外,需要确保节点之间的数据同步,以保持整个区块链的健康状态。
#### 持续维护与升级山寨币在运营过程中,需要根据市场变化进行持续的维护与升级。这包括代码的迭代更新、功能的增强等等。建议定期发布更新日志,与社区保持互动。
### 6. ICO与市场推广 #### ICO的概念与实施步骤ICO(Initial Coin Offering)是一种通过加密货币筹集资金的方法。在实施ICO前,需要完成市场调研、制定宣传计划,并寻找合适的法律支持。
#### 营销策略与社区建设社区是山寨币项目成功的关键,可以通过多种方式建立并维护社区,比如社交媒体宣传、每日更新等方法来吸引投资和用户关注。
#### 法律合规须知在实施ICO时,一定要了解相关的法律法规,因为不同地区对加密货币存在不同的规定。缺乏法律合规可能导致项目的失败。
### 7. 成功案例分析 #### 几个成功的山寨币案例分析一些著名的山寨币案例,如以太坊、Ripple等,了解这些项目的成功经验和市场策略,这将对你日后开发山寨币有所启发。
#### 吸取的教训与经验通过总结成功与失败的案例,识别市场趋势和技术挑战,从而制定更有效的项目计划,加速项目的成功。了解行业动态也是至关重要的。
### 8. 总结与展望 #### 山寨币的未来趋势随着技术的发展与市场的变化,山寨币的形式和功能会不断演进。可以预测未来会有更多新型山寨币涌现,为用户提供更具价值的服务。
#### 建议与推荐资源希望本文能为你在山寨币开发的旅程上提供帮助。此外,建议关注一些专业网站、论坛和社群以获取更多最新的信息和资源。
--- ### 相关问题 1. **山寨币与比特币有什么区别?** - 从技术、功能、社区等多方面深入分析山寨币与比特币的差异。 2. **如何选择合适的区块链平台进行开发?** - 对比多种区块链平台,从性能、社区支持、易用性等进行详细说明。 3. **开发山寨币时需要避免哪些常见的错误?** - 从技术、法律和市场等多个角度分析,提供建议与案例。 4. **山寨币的市场推广策略有哪些?** - 详细介绍几种有效的市场营销策略及实施步骤。 5. **如何编写一份优秀的白皮书?** - 提供清晰的结构和模板,帮助开发者撰写一份吸引投资者的白皮书。 6. **山寨币项目如何持续获得社区支持?** - 探讨建立和维持社区的方法和技巧,确保项目的长期活力。 --- 如果需要对某个问题进行详细介绍,请告诉我,我将为您提供800字以上的详细解析。